Figure 2
Binding of single alanine variants in region Y658-Y665 of the spacer domain to antibodies from patients with acquired TTP. (A) Immunoprecipitation of single alanine variants in region Y658-Y665 of MDTCS with protein G Sepharose coupled with human monoclonal antibodies I-9 and II-1. (B) Reactivity of IgG present in 6 patient samples (I-VI) with recombinant ADAMTS13 proteins MDTCS13, MDTCS in which the spacer domain of ADAMTS13 was replaced by the spacer domain of ADAMTS1 (MDTCS1), TSP2-8, and CUB1-2. (C) Binding of patient-derived IgG (samples I-VI) to single alanine variants in region Y658-Y665 of MDTCS. (D) Reactivity of patient-derived IgG (samples I-VI) toward truncated ADAMTS13 variants containing multiple amino acid substitutions: MDTCS-RY1, MDTCS-RY2, MDTCS-YY, and MDTCS-RYY. Pull-down of ADAMTS13 proteins with anti-V5 antibody was included in all experiments as positive control (+), whereas in a monoclonal antipneumococcal antibody (subclass IgG1; panel A), or IgG derived from normal plasma was used as a negative control (−; panels B-D).
